We aren’t real happy about the ending here. It smacks too much of a ‘Mary Sue’ story where the hero knows everything, can do anything, and always gets the girl. There’s no drama, if we know that he’s always gonna succeed in whatever he’s doing.

Also, it’s one of the rules for writers in the Swarm Cycle that we don’t want to publish a story that ends the war. If we do that, it closes off all the unwritten stories that new writers will give us in the coming years. So, we don’t want to write that “eventually, the Humans won” or even that “eventually, the Sa’arm won”.

Still, this was written mostly to establish the overall course of the Battle for Earth. We gotta get this story published so it becomes ‘canon’ for the Swarm Cycle, allowing other writers to use it as a reference. Until it’s published, any part of it can change if the writer gets a wild hair up his ass. They need it published so it’s stable.

This story includes suggestions from some of my readers, including a Jake who may want to remain otherwise anonymous.

Beyond that, endless thanks go to all the various authors on the Swarm author’s list, who keep pointing out where I’m screwing up. They were especially busy with the part about Earth’s defense, since that part of the story line was not yet ‘set in stone’ when this was started and there was a lot of discussion about how that would play out.

Last, since those guys have read the drafts so many times, they would be worthless as final proofreaders. I asked for help from SOL and received very much from dlh, Windmill, Gerrit, TrunkMonkey, Fred, Anthony LoSecco, Gus, and several others who wish to remain unnamed.

I also got a couple of final read-throughs from some of our ‘newer’ Swarm Cycle writers, the ones who haven’t been staring at it for five years. Aroslav is a really nit-picky proofreader. I may start using him as the ‘last guy through’ (*).

(* Tom Kenyon, publishing on ASSTR and SOL as “Tomken”, died last year of cancer. For years the Swarm Cycle writers used him as the ‘last man through’. After all the alpha-readers, all the proofreaders, we have to fix all the mistakes they find. Naturally, that gives Murphy a wonderful chance to introduce new mistakes. We all used Tom as the guy we handed our story to when everyone else was done. When we get it back from him, we fix what he caught and send it out before any new bugs can creep in.

While Tom lived in the Seattle area when I started writing, he had family in the Tampa area and we met several times as he was coming and going. We spent several enjoyable afternoons at local restaurants arguing over assorted topics. After his wife passed away he and his daughter moved to the Philippines where they could start over again in new surroundings. I and several other Swarm Cycle writers served as his links to the US as needed. He passed away last year, surrounded by family and friends.)
